    About Kermit

    Kermit, Texas, offers a refreshingly affordable slice of the American dream, a world away from the soaring prices seen in much of the country. With a population just shy of 6,000, this West Texas town boasts a median home value of just $105,300, a stark contrast to the national median of approximately $350,000. This translates into attainable homeownership and a lifestyle unburdened by crippling housing costs. Kermit is a place where neighbors know each other, and the pace of life allows for a genuine sense of community. While the walk score might not be dazzling, the town's compact size encourages a more relaxed, connected way of life, perfect for those seeking a break from the hustle and bustle. From an investment perspective, Kermit presents a compelling case. The median household income of $84,931 suggests a stable local economy. Though specific unemployment figures are not available, the overall economic picture points to a community that is working and thriving. The town's affordability makes it an attractive option for first-time homebuyers, young families, or anyone looking to stretch their housing budget. Given its size and the tight-knit nature of the community, Kermit is best suited for those seeking a quiet, safe environment where the cost of living is a true bargain.

    Frequently Asked Questions

    What is the median home value in Kermit?
    The median home value in Kermit, TX is $105,300. The national median is $281,900.
    Is Kermit safe?
    Kermit has a violent crime rate of 1.5 per 1,000 residents. The national average is 3.6 per 1,000.
